How does that affect local earned income tax filing?"},"content":{"rendered":"<p>Larimer Township and Callimont Borough in Somerset County are merging into one local government. Callimont Borough will cease to exist, and both areas will now be defined under Larimer Township. Due to this change, the political subdivision (PSD) code for the entire jurisdiction will be <strong>560304<\/strong> (Larimer Township\u2019s existing PSD code).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>For Employers<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Effective January 1, 2026, businesses must adjust this PSD to reflect this change when reporting earned income tax payroll withholdings, including 4<sup>el<\/sup> Quarter 2025 filing. That is, employees who were formerly under the old Callimont Borough PSD code must be updated in payroll withholding to the Larimer Township PSD code (<strong>560304<\/strong>).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>For Residents<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Beginning January 1, 2026, your employer must adjust this PSD to reflect this change when reporting earned income tax payroll withholdings or when filing quarterly if you are self-employed, including 4th Quarter 2025 filing. That is, employees who were formerly under the old Callimont Borough PSD code must be updated in payroll withholding to the Larimer Township PSD code (<strong>560304<\/strong>).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Pennsylvania law requires residents with earned income or net profits to file an annual local earned income tax return online or by mail on or before April 15. Even if you have employer withholding, you must still file a tax return.
